Latest election result
Candidate result data from the Parliament Members API.
| Candidate | Party | Votes | Share |
|---|---|---|---|
| Rachel Blake | Lab Labour | 15,302 | 39.0 % |
| Tim Barnes | Con Conservative | 12,594 | 32.1 % |
| Edward Lucas | LD Liberal Democrat | 4,335 | 11.1 % |
| Rajiv Sinha | Green Green Party | 2,844 | 7.3 % |
| Tarun Ghulati | RUK Reform UK | 2,752 | 7.0 % |
| Hoz Shafiei | WPB Workers Party of Britain | 727 | 1.9 % |
| Liz Burford | Rejoin EU | 352 | 0.9 % |
| Huge De Burgh | SDP Social Democratic Party | 110 | 0.3 % |
| John Generic | Ind Independent | 110 | 0.3 % |
| Tim Hallett | Ind Independent | 55 | 0.1 % |
| Matthew Carr | Ind Independent | 34 | 0.1 % |
Source: UK Parliament Members API
